Default Missing CD-Rom for Canon SX230 HS

I was lucky enough to find a used Canon SX230 HS on Ebay and get it for a reasonable price. Unfortunately, the seller does not have the CD-Rom for the camera. I found some on Ebay but I am unsure which to buy as they do not specify which camera they are for and are different versions. I am new to digital cameras and don't know if these are universal to all Canons or specific to each model of camera. I am currently using a Macbook but do have a PC with Vista on it also. Any info on this would be very much appreciated. Thank you.

All the CD-ROM has on it is the software/drivers and, in some cases, the manual as a .pdf. The software packages arent much use unless you're completely computer illiterate.

Canon U.S.A. : Support & Drivers : PowerShot SX230 HS

Click "Drivers and Software", right side below the picture. You can download the drivers from there for the camera. Click "Brochures and Manuals" for the instructions

Not completely true. If the software includes Canon's Digital Photo Professional, it's one of the better RAW converters around (assuming that the SX230 will do RAW - I don't know). People who have used both say it's just as good as Adobe Camera Raw, many even prefer it to ACR. And from what I've read, it can only be obtained from the disk that comes with the camera - it's not downloadable. A lot of users also really like the Canon Zoom Browser photo management software, although I've never gotten much out of it.
